Structured Dynamics Learning Using Sparse Optimization

This repo implements the sparse cyclic recovery example formulated in the paper

Schaeffer, H., Tran, G., Ward, R., & Zhang, L. (2020). Extracting structured dynamical systems using sparse optimization with very few samples. Multiscale Modeling & Simulation, 18(4), 1435-1461.

This implementation seeks to generalize the implementation so it can be used across a range of system identification applications and simply so it can be run in native python without a Matlab license (also required a DL toolkit license).

Testing

This implementation tests for a 1-1 output match against the Matlab implementation in the paper referenced repo.
